A Projectile is shot at a moving target with initial velocityVo=2000ft/s. The target is moving at 500ft/s and its initial startwas (Xo, Yo)= 200',300' at angle phi=15. the weight of the targetis 5lbf. Gravity is 32.3 ft/s^2. Find angle theta the projectilewould need to be shot to hit the target. No drag. There is the highangle case and low angle
